Basic Black
Next Generation Politics and Boston's Ethnic Press
Season 2016 Episode 29 | 26m 46sVideo has Closed Captions
This week, we look at the seismic shift in the Boston City Council.
Basic Black discusses the seismic shift on city council after two challengers ousted Boston's longest-serving councilors, as well as the Bay State Banner's 50th anniversary and the relevance of ethnic newspapers today. Panelists: Kevin Peterson, the Center for Collaborative Leadership; Leverett Wing, the Commonwealth Seminar; and Alex Veras, Cafe Con Leche Republicans. Guest host: Latoyia Edwards.
